Exercices
Code
✏️ EXOProgrammation
0s
Chargement Code
Plus de modes de jeu en dessous
📘 Corrigé et explications (8 questions)

1. Complète la fonction récursive factorielle.

Bravo ! L'appel récursif est correct : n * factorielle(n-1).

2. Complète la fonction récursive puissance.

Parfait ! x * puissance(x, n-1) calcule bien x^n.

3. Complète le cas de base de la fonction somme_liste qui calcule la somme des éléments d'une liste.

Exact ! La somme d'une liste vide est 0.

4. Complète l'appel récursif de la fonction palindrome qui vérifie si une chaîne est un palindrome.

Bien joué ! On vérifie récursivement la sous-chaîne sans les extrémités.

5. Complète la fonction récursive fibonacci.

Correct ! F(n) = F(n-1) + F(n-2).

6. Complète le cas de base de la fonction recherche_binaire (version récursive).

Parfait ! Si debut > fin, l'élément n'est pas présent, on retourne -1.

7. Complète la fonction récursive longueur qui calcule la longueur d'une liste.

Excellent ! 1 + longueur du reste de la liste.

8. Complète la fonction récursive maximum qui trouve le maximum d'une liste non vide.

Bien ! On retourne le maximum entre le premier élément et le maximum du reste.